They are looking for an experienced, sales administrator for their Amazon and Ebay stores to drive sales, manage listings and stock, and provide aftersales service through established eBay and Amazon stores. They are offering between £20k and £28k basic pay, depending on experience, plus uncapped commission. Their hours are very social from 8:45 to 17:00 Monday to Friday and they are looking for an individual to lead this area of the company and implement their own ideas and practices to increase sales.

This position would suit those who have experience in selling on the Ebay and Amazon platforms, those competent with computer programs such as Excel, Outlook and (while not essential) experience with Photoshop would be advantageous to the application. Experience of basic or higher HTML is not essential but will benefit your application. The role also suits a driven individual who is comfortable working alone and as a team, who is happy in a smaller office environment and can manage their own time.

The duties of the eBay and Amazon sales administrator will include but not be limited to;
- Managing eBay and Amazon sales
- Managing all the listings on these sites, including stock levels, product images, descriptions and prices
- Giving quotations and product assistance
- Processing the online orders
- Dealing with customer issues/complaints
- Striving to increase sales
- Marketing for eBay and Amazon accounts
- Initially learning the wheel and tyre market

As an Internet Sales Administrator you will need to have the following skills/experience;
- eBay Seller and Amazon Marketplace seller experience
- Previously managing an eBay/Amazon business account or similar would be an advantage
- Recent, relevant experience in an internet based sales role, a good knowledge of web based applications/processing orders/products.
- Experience with text formatting or HTML knowledge (HTML not essential but advantageous )
- Customer focused with an ability to build effective customer relations and maintain an excellent feedback record
- Able to prioritise workload and work under pressure
- Level headed, able to work on own initiative
- Posses strong analytical skills
- Excellent attention to detail
- Photoshop skills advantageous but not essential
